温馨提示:在 ChatGPT 官网(www.chatgpt.com)使用 GPT-5.5、ChatGPT-Image-2 等模型时,需要 ChatGPT Plus 或更高等级的会员权限。如需购买账号或充值会员,请扫码添加我们客服咨询。
Cursor和Unity的优劣取决于具体使用场景,对于普通用户而言,Cursor作为AI辅助编程工具,擅长代码生成、重构与解释,能显著提升开发效率,尤其适合快速原型开发与教学,而Unity是成熟的游戏引擎与实时3D开发平台,具备完善的编辑器、资产商店及跨平台发布能力,如果目标是构建复杂交互应用或游戏,Unity更全面;若专注于快速实现代码逻辑、学习新框架或处理零散任务,Cursor更灵活,两者并非直接竞争,而是互补:Cursor可以辅助Unity开发,加速编码与调试,总体建议:轻量级任务选Cursor,大型项目选Unity。
本文目录导读:
很多人刚开始接触AI编程工具的时候,会先听说Cursor,后来又听说Unity也有AI功能,这两个东西到底哪个好?它们是不是一回事?如果你也有这种疑问,那这篇文章就是写给你的。
先说一个最简单的结论:Cursor和Unity不是同一个东西,Cursor是一个AI编程工具,Unity是一个游戏引擎,它们做的事情不一样,适合的人也不一样,但如果你是在问“我要做游戏,用哪个更合适”,那我们就得好好聊一聊了。
Cursor是什么,Unity又是什么
Cursor是一个代码编辑器,它和VS Code长得很像,但它里面内置了AI,你写代码的时候,它可以帮你补全,帮你改错,甚至帮你写出整段代码,你只需要告诉它你想做什么,它就能生成对应的代码,对于写程序的人来说,Cursor就像一个很懂你心思的助手。
Unity是一个3D和2D游戏引擎,它主要用来做游戏、做VR应用、做动画,你需要用它来搭建场景、控制角色、处理物理效果,Unity本身也有AI功能,但不是用来帮你写代码的,而是用来做游戏里的AI行为,比如敌人怎么走路、NPC怎么说话。
它们两个是不同层次的东西,Cursor是帮你写代码的工具,Unity是让你做游戏的平台,如果你用Unity写C#脚本,那你可以用Cursor来帮你编写这些脚本,也就是说,它们其实是能配合使用的。
谁适合用Cursor
如果你是一个程序员,或者你正在学编程,Cursor会给你很大的帮助,它特别适合这几类人:
- 刚刚开始写代码,不知道怎么下手的人,你可以直接说“帮我写一个计算器”,它就能给你一个完整的代码。
- 写代码写累了,不想老是查文档的人,你可以直接问它“Python里怎么读取一个CSV文件”,它马上就能给你答案。
- 做项目的时候需要快速验证想法,你不需要完全自己写,只要告诉它思路,它就能帮你搭好框架。
Cursor支持的编程语言很多,Java、Python、JavaScript、C++、C#都可以,你甚至可以用中文跟它说你的需求,它也能理解,这一点对国内用户非常友好。
谁适合用Unity
Unity适合的人就比较明确了:你想做游戏,或者你想做3D交互内容,不管你是自己做着玩,还是想转行做游戏开发,Unity都是一个很成熟的工具。
在Unity里,你需要做这些事情:
- 布置场景,放一个地形,放几棵树,放一个房子。
- 写脚本,让角色能动,让敌人生成,让分数增加。
- 调动画,让人物能跑能跳能攻击。
- 做UI,显示血量、分数、按钮之类的东西。
如果你是一个完全不懂编程的人,Unity的入门门槛其实不低,但好在Unity社区很大,有大量的中文教程,你边看边学也能做出来东西。
它们之间有没有冲突
没有,你可以同时用Cursor和Unity,很多做游戏开发的工程师就是这么干的。
具体怎么用呢?很简单,你在Unity里写C#脚本的时候,把你的代码编辑器换成Cursor,这样你写代码的时候,Cursor的AI就能帮你自动补全、自动纠错、甚至自动生成,你写一个“玩家移动”的功能,只要打几个字,Cursor就能给你写出完整的一大段,这比你自己慢慢敲快很多。
所以你不需要纠结“哪个好”,你真正应该关心的是:你是什么身份,你想做什么事情。
一个简单的选择思路
我们用一个很直白的方法来判断:
- 如果你主要是在写代码,不管是网页、App、桌面软件还是游戏逻辑,那Cursor对你更直接,它能马上帮你提高效率。
- 如果你主要是在搭场景、调动画、设计关卡,那Unity对你更合适,Cursor没法帮你在Unity里放一个模型或者调一个光照。
- 如果你两个都要做,那就两个都用,用Unity做游戏,用Cursor写脚本,这是目前很多个人开发者和小团队的作品方式。
实际体验上的区别
我自己用过一段时间Cursor,也用过Unity,我从一个普通用户的角度说一下真实感受。
Cursor给我的感觉就是“快”,我写Python脚本的时候,很多函数名记不住,我直接打字描述一下,Cursor就给我补全了,我写前端的时候,想要一个好看的按钮,我跟它说“给我一个圆角蓝色渐变按钮的CSS”,它几秒钟就给我写好了,我甚至觉得它像一个随时在线的同事,不懂的可以直接问它。
Unity给我的感觉是“大”,它功能确实多,但学起来也慢,我只是想做一个简单的小游戏,就要先学场景、材质、灯光、物理、动画、UI、脚本……每个环节都不算太难,但加起来就很多,而且Unity的AI功能并不是用来帮你省力的,而是用来做游戏里的AI逻辑。
如果你是新手,想快速做出一点东西,Cursor的上手体验会比Unity好很多,但如果你就是冲着做游戏去的,那就老老实实学Unity,慢是慢了点,但那是正路。
关于费用的问题
Cursor有免费版,也有付费版,免费版每天有一定次数的AI补全额度,对于轻度使用够用了,付费版一个月大概几十美元,适合天天用的人。
Unity也是免费的,个人开发者和小团队都可以免费使用Unity,只有公司年收入超过一定金额才需要买付费版,这一点Unity做得挺良心。
所以从费用上看,一开始你都不需要花钱,先用免费的试试,觉得好用再考虑升级。
它们会不会被替代
有人会问,以后AI越来越强了,会不会Cursor直接把Unity取代了?我觉得不太可能。
Cursor是一个编程工具,它能帮你写代码,但它不能帮你做美术、调音效、设计玩法,游戏是一个综合性的产品,代码只是其中一部分,Unity提供的是一个完整的制作环境,包括场景编辑器、动画系统、物理引擎、渲染管线等等,这些不是靠写代码就能替代的。
反过来,Unity也不会替代Cursor,因为Unity自己内置的代码编辑器很一般,很多Unity开发者都会用外部的编辑器来写脚本,Cursor就是其中一个很好的选择。
所以它们未来会一直共存,而且关系会越来越紧密,你用Cursor写出来的代码,最终还是会跑到Unity里去跑,它们是合作伙伴,不是竞争对手。
我的建议
如果你现在正在纠结选哪个,我给你的建议是这样的:
- 先搞清楚你想做什么,如果你是做游戏,就用Unity,如果你只是写代码做工具,就用Cursor。
- 不管选哪个,都从免费版开始用,不用一上来就花钱,先用几天感受一下。
- 如果你两个都要用,就去安装Curson然后把代码编辑器指向Unity的脚本文件,这样你就能一边敲代码一边享受AI帮助。
- 多看看别人的作品和使用方法,不管是Cursor还是Unity,网上都有大量的教程和示例,你花几天时间看一遍,基本就知道怎么用了。
最后说一句
工具没有绝对的好坏,你用得顺手的才是最好的,Cursor和Unity都是好工具,只是服务的人群不一样,如果你是一个刚入门的新手,不要被“哪个更好”这种问题困住,先选一个,用起来,遇到问题再解决,做着做着你就知道自己需要什么了。
如果你在使用过程中遇到任何问题,比如不知道付费怎么弄,不知道怎么激活,或者不知道怎么配置,又或者遇到账号购买、会员充值之类的事情,都可以直接扫页底的二维码来问我,我会尽量帮你找到适合你的方案。
温馨提示:在 ChatGPT 官网(www.chatgpt.com)使用 GPT-5.5、ChatGPT-Image-2 等模型时,需要 ChatGPT Plus 或更高等级的会员权限。如需购买账号或充值会员,请扫码添加我们客服咨询。


网友评论